Charles Luffman is a Contemporary Realism artist. 1 work is cataloged here, principally at Victoria and Albert Museum.

Charles Luffman painted quiet English scenes in watercolour during the 1960s. In Christchurch, Hampshire he set a single lane between half-timbered cottages, their reflection rippling in the river. The rooftops wear moss like an old coat and washing lines cross the foreground like dotted stitches.
